Jackale 3 Complete. Deliveries to the British Army End

Summary by Defence24
Babcock International Group has announced the end of production of Jackal 3 vehicles for the British Army. The final Jackal 3 Extenda vehicles have rolled off the production line in Devonport, Plymouth. In partnership with SC Supacat (part of SC Group), Babcock has produced and delivered 123 Jackal 3 vehicles (4x4 and 6x6).
